WebThe filter cake may create more resistance to further filtration. Filtration can be performed using either vacuum or positive-pressure equipment. The exerting differential pressure across the filter separates fluid from solid and is called the filtration pressure drop. Ease of filtration depends on particle properties and fluid filtrates. WebThe overall resistance of the filter cake is Rc, and obviously Rcis a function of the specific resistance α and the amount of slurry processed. α is a constant for a given solid material but it may depend on filtration history (i.e. constant pressure or constant flow rate, amount of applied pressure, etc.) WebW = Mass of filter cake. R = Resistance. α = Specific cake resistance. s= Compressibility factor. Filter media: The filter medium acts as a mechanical support for the filter cake and it is responsible for the collection of solids.
